Very low power application module for Bluetooth
®
Smart v4.2
Bluetooth v4.2 compliant
Supports master and slave modes
Multiple roles supported simultaneously
High performance, ultra-low power Cortex-M0
32-bit based architecture core
Programmable 160 KB Flash
24 KB RAM with retention
Interfaces:
1 x UART, 2 x I2C, 1xSPI, 14 x GPIO, 2
x multifunction timer, 10-bit ADC,
Watchdog & RTC, DMA controller, PDM
stream processor, SWD debug Interface
Bluetooth radio performance:
Embedded BlueNRG-1Bluetooth SoC
Max Tx power: + 5 dBm
Rx sensitivity: - 88 dBm
Provides up to 93 dB link budget with
excellent link reliability
On-board chip antenna
Small form factor: 11.5mmx13.5mm
Complemented with Bluetooth low energy
protocol stack library (GAP, GATT, SM,
L2CAP, LL)
AES security co-processor
Bluetooth low energy profiles provided
separately
Certifications:
EU Type certificate (pending)
FCC, IC modular approval certification
(pending)
SRRC Chinese Certification (pending)
BT SIG End Product QDID (pending)
Pre programmed bootloader via UART
Operating supply voltage: from 1.7 to 3.6 V
Operating temperature range: -40 °C to 85 °C

Description
The SPBTLE-1S is a Bluetooth
®
Smart
application processor certified module, compliant
with BT specifications v4.2 and BQE qualified.
The SPBTLE-1S module supports multiple roles
simultaneously and can act at the same time as
Bluetooth Smart master and slave device.
The SPBTLE-1S is based on BlueNRG-1 system-
on-chip and entire Bluetooth Low Energy stack
and protocols are embedded into module.
The SPBTLE-1S module provides a complete RF
platform in a tiny form factor. Radio, antenna and
high frequency oscillators are integrated to offer
a certified solution to optimize the time to market
of the final applications.
The SPBTLE-1S can be powered directly with a
pair of AAA batteries or any power source from
1.7 to 3.6 V.
